What is the concept of fashion?

 Fashion is a concept that encompasses the styles and trends of clothing, footwear, accessories, makeup, and body decoration. It is often used to reflect the changing cultural and social attitudes of a society, and it can also be used to express one's individuality and personality. Fashion is a form of self-expression and is constantly evolving and adapting to new influences, technologies, and ideas.

Where does fashion come from? 


 Fashion has its roots in human history and has evolved over thousands of years in response to changing social, economic, and cultural conditions. From the earliest civilizations, people have used clothing as a way to distinguish themselves from others and to express their status, beliefs, and values. Over time, various styles, designs, and materials have become popular and fallen out of fashion, reflecting the changing attitudes and tastes of society. In the modern era, fashion has become a global industry, with designers, manufacturers, and retailers creating and selling clothing and accessories to consumers around the world.

What are the types of fashion?


 There are many different types of fashion, but some of the most common include: Haute couture: High-end, custom-made clothing created by renowned fashion designers for individual clients. Ready-to-wear: Clothing and accessories that are mass-produced and available for purchase by consumers. Streetwear: A style of fashion that originated in urban youth culture and is characterized by comfortable, casual clothing and bold, often oversized designs. Retro and vintage fashion: Styles inspired by clothing from past decades, including the 20th century. Formal wear: Elegant and sophisticated clothing typically worn on special occasions, such as weddings or black-tie events. Activewear: Clothing designed for physical activity and comfort, such as athletic wear and workout clothing. Sustainable fashion: A movement that emphasizes the use of environmentally friendly materials and practices in the production of clothing. These are just a few examples of the many types of fashion, and there are many other subcategories and subcultures within the broader fashion world.

Why do people follow fashion?


 People follow fashion for a variety of reasons, including: Social conformity: Fashion can be a way to conform to social norms and fit in with a particular group or community. Personal expression: Fashion can be a form of self-expression, allowing individuals to communicate their personality, values, and interests through their clothing and accessories. Status and identity: Fashion can be used to signal one's status, wealth, and social identity, both to others and to oneself. Comfort and functionality: Fashion can also provide comfort and serve a practical purpose, such as protecting the body from the elements or providing support during physical activity. Aesthetics: Many people simply enjoy the aesthetic appeal of fashion and the creativity and beauty that it can bring to their lives. Ultimately, the reasons why people follow fashion are complex and personal, and can vary greatly from person to person.

How did fashion evolve?


 Fashion has evolved over thousands of years in response to changing social, cultural, and economic conditions. Some of the key stages in the evolution of fashion include: Ancient times: In early civilizations, clothing was primarily used for practical purposes, such as protection from the elements and religious rituals. Styles and designs were often limited by the materials and techniques available at the time. The Middle Ages: During this period, fashion became more elaborate and ornate, reflecting the social and political status of individuals. Sumptuary laws were enacted to regulate the types of clothing and accessories that could be worn by different classes of people. The Renaissance: The Renaissance saw a revival of classical styles and a growing interest in individuality and self-expression. Clothing became more luxurious and intricate, reflecting the wealth and taste of the era. The Industrial Revolution: With the advent of mass production and new technologies, clothing became more affordable and widely available, allowing fashion to become an important aspect of daily life for people of all classes. The 20th century: In the 20th century, fashion underwent a rapid transformation, with new styles and designs emerging at a rapid pace. The advent of photography and mass media helped to spread fashion trends quickly and widely, and designers such as Coco Chanel and Yves Saint Laurent became household names. Today, fashion continues to evolve and adapt to new influences and technologies, reflecting the changing attitudes and tastes of society.


How does fashion affect society?


 Fashion has a significant impact on society, influencing everything from individual style and personal expression to broader cultural attitudes and social norms. Some of the ways in which fashion affects society include: Reflecting cultural values: Fashion often reflects the cultural values, beliefs, and attitudes of a particular time and place, offering insights into the social, political, and economic conditions of a society. Shaping body ideals: Fashion can also shape society's ideas about beauty and body image, with trends and styles dictating what is considered attractive and desirable. Driving the economy: Fashion is a significant economic force, with the global fashion industry generating billions of dollars in revenue and providing employment for millions of people. Fostering creativity and innovation: Fashion encourages creativity and innovation, with designers, manufacturers, and retailers constantly pushing the boundaries of what is possible and exploring new styles, materials, and technologies. Providing a platform for self-expression: Fashion can also provide a platform for self-expression, allowing individuals to communicate their personality, values, and interests through their clothing and accessories. In conclusion, fashion has a complex and multifaceted relationship with society, influencing everything from personal style to broader cultural attitudes and values.
